Summer Modern Luxury Lighting FAQs

How can I mix travertine stone, natural wood, and woven rattan fixtures across an open-plan home?

Use natural wood and stone textures as the grounding architectural elements in key focal zones, while introducing lightweight woven rattan or pleated silk pendants in relaxed dining and reading corners. Keeping all materials within an earthy, neutral palette (warm cream, sand, and walnut) ensures organic harmony throughout open living layouts without visual chaos.

Do solid stone and alabaster lamp shades block too much light for kitchen island prep and dining?

No, artisan-carved alabaster and travertine fixtures are engineered with calibrated wall thicknesses and open downward apertures to deliver focused task illumination onto counters. The translucent stone body glows gently from within to create warm ambient mood light while simultaneously directing bright functional lumens downward.

What unique comfort benefits do pleated silk and fabric drum chandeliers bring to open living spaces?

Pleated fabric and silk shades naturally absorb harsh sound reverberations in open rooms with hardwood or tile flooring. Additionally, their layered textile diffusers eliminate glare entirely, casting a cloud-like, multi-directional glow that makes living and dining areas feel immediately calming and acoustically comfortable.

Which materials in this series best suit Japandi, French Cream, and Minimalist Wabi-Sabi decor?

For Wabi-Sabi and Japandi spaces, choose raw porous travertine, fluted bamboo, and dark walnut accents; for French Cream and Soft Minimalist interiors, opt for translucent white alabaster, beige pleated textiles, and light oak finishes. These organic pairings reinforce the textural authenticity of each respective interior style.

Summer Modern Luxury Lighting: Light, Refined & Contemporary

Modern luxury lighting can act as both illumination and artwork, especially when a sculptural chandelier becomes the focal point of a room. Crystal, marble, stainless steel, and mixed materials can create an elevated look while keeping contemporary interiors visually interesting. Lighter finishes and organic forms can also make luxurious spaces feel more relaxed and suitable for a bright summer atmosphere.

A modern luxury interior does not need to rely on oversized or heavily decorated fixtures. Natural materials, sculptural forms, warm finishes, and layered lighting can create a sophisticated look with a softer visual character. Alabaster, travertine, wood, linen, textured glass, brushed brass, and matte black are among the materials featured in current lighting trends. Combining complementary fixtures can add depth while keeping the overall space cohesive.

Luxury lighting works best when beauty and everyday function are considered together. A statement chandelier can establish the visual focus, while wall sconces, floor lamps, and accent lighting add softer layers around the room. Materials and finishes should also relate naturally to furniture and architectural details rather than competing with them. This balanced approach helps modern interiors feel polished while remaining comfortable and practical.
